ENECON is the annual flagship event of the Department of Energy and Environment at SIIB, Pune. This event has been initiated in the year of 2015. Since its inception, it has been honored by well-known individuals from diverse fields and also witnessed participation from all over India. This event is not only known for providing a platform for academicians and industry experts to collaborate but also for encouraging discussions with respect to the challenges and best practices adopted by several industries.

This year the ENECON has been conducted on December 2nd, 2022 on the theme of “Emergence of ESG: Expanding the Possibilities”. The event was graced by eminent personalities from numerous backgrounds. This inaugural session was followed by a round of panel discussions on the key theme of the event “Emergence of ESG: Expanding the Possibilities”. Along with Dr. Arvind Bodhankar, the session was graced by three panellists, Mr. Prabodha Acharya, the Chief Sustainability Officer, JSW Group, Mr. Shekhar Kashalikar, the Chief Executive Officer, Thermax Babcock & Wilcox Energy Solutions Private Limited, and Mr. Vinod Kulkarni, the Head of CSR at the leading Indian Automotive Company, TATA Motors.

Mr. Prabodha Acharya commenced the session and opened the house for discussion on the environmental parameter of ESG. He spoke about maintaining a healthy bottom line by linking sustainability with finance and the need for emission reduction across every sector by means of investments and commitments in a significant manner. Following that, Mr. Vinod Kulkarni elaborated the social parameters of ESG and the importance and contribution of CSR initiatives in building of the nation with the help of various programs such as Financial Aid Programs. The discussion was continued by Mr. Shekhar Kashalikar, who spoke about the governance aspect of ESG and also enlightened the addressees with various concepts such as the importance of audit committees, diversity in the workplace, and the necessity of separate committees with regard to sustainability. This informative and insightful panel discussion ended with full enthusiasm and the panellists answered all the inquisitive questions from the audience.
